Francis Bacon was a man of two sides: public and secret. He did not invent any technological device however his thoughts on certain subjects changed the general outlook about these subjects. He is known for his scientific methods and experimental philosophy with two books to his credit. ‘The new Atlantis’ and ‘Novum Organum’. read more
